Theme Of The Year:
Building a Growing & High Performance Church

The 2025 Theme artwork represents the Church as a building in progress, emphasizing unity, prayer, learning, leadership, and teamwork to achieve a growing and high-performance church. Guided by Archbishop Akwasi Asare Bediako and rooted in Christ, the Church is built through strong structures, effective systems, and committed people working together to fulfill God’s purpose.

The 2025 Theme artwork symbolizes the Church as a building under construction, representing the ongoing process of becoming a growing and high-performance church. The building features completed and unfinished parts, reflecting the need for proper structures—physical, spiritual, and organizational—to fulfill God’s standards (Colossians 1:28; Ephesians 4:1–32). These structures must be supported by systems, policies, and well-trained people, as none can stand alone. Members are shown actively working with strength (1 Peter 4:11; Luke 10:27), symbolizing their involvement in preaching, worship, discipleship, prayer, evangelism, and ministry work, all of which require spiritual, physical, mental, and emotional effort.

The artwork also includes individuals with measuring tools, emphasizing accountability and alignment with God’s purpose—reminding us that "what you do not measure, you cannot improve." Leaders are tasked with guiding and maintaining standards with humility and love, serving as examples to others. There are also depictions of people learning, highlighting the importance of knowledge and growth through God’s Word (Proverbs 19:8). Loving God with our minds calls for continuous learning and capacity building for clergy and laity alike, through Bible study, training, and application of knowledge for the benefit of the Church and the surrounding community.

Other elements include a soldier keeping watch, symbolizing the power and necessity of prayer (1 Thessalonians 5:17; Ephesians 6:18; Matthew 26:41), which protects and aligns the Church with God’s will. A man holding the blueprint represents the General Overseer, Archbishop Akwasi Asare Bediako, entrusted by God to lead the Church according to His divine plan. Just as every building needs a master plan, the Church must follow the God-given vision without division or disobedience. Ultimately, the artwork calls all members to unite under Christ, the Firm Foundation (1 Corinthians 3:9–15), building with the right materials—structures, systems, and people—to glorify God and fulfill His purpose.
